The phrase "am smitten with" expresses a deep attraction or infatuation with someone or something. There are many synonyms for this phrase, including enamored, captivated, charmed, enchanted, fascinated, bewitched, beguiled, and infatuated. These words all convey a strong sense of admiration, devotion, and interest. Whether you are describing your feelings towards a romantic interest or a new hobby, using one of these synonyms can help to convey the depth of your emotions.
